[發明專利]一種基于FC交換網絡的全網遠程升級方法有效
| 申請號: | 202011562851.7 | 申請日: | 2020-12-25 |
| 公開(公告)號: | CN112738662B | 公開(公告)日: | 2022-03-29 |
| 發明(設計)人: | 王永星;衛鐵錘;李帥兵;陳旭輝;李榮幸 | 申請(專利權)人: | 中航光電科技股份有限公司 |
| 主分類號: | H04Q11/00 | 分類號: | H04Q11/00;H04L41/082 |
| 代理公司: | 洛陽華和知識產權代理事務所(普通合伙) 41203 | 代理人: | 陳佳麗 |
| 地址: | 471003 河*** | 國省代碼: | 河南;41 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 基于 fc 交換 網絡 遠程 升級 方法 | ||
一種基于FC交換網絡的全網遠程升級方法,通過FC(Fiber Channel)固件更新裝置對FC交換網絡中的目的FC節點設備進行更新;FC固件更新裝置包括上位機、FPGA芯片、光電收發器;上位機在遠程更新前需要向各目的FC節點設備發送秘鑰信息以便登錄打開各目的FC節點設備的更新功能,上位機在收到各目的FC節點設備的固件更新功能開啟返回包后開始進行固件信息的發送;本發明的基于FC交換網絡的全網遠程升級方法可提高系統的安全性、可靠性及維修性,可快速更新FC網絡內節點設備的固件并防止因網絡中或網絡外的異常數據幀注入導致Flash Memory發生改變而使節點設備的固件意外更新甚至損壞。
技術領域
本發明屬于FC-AE光纖通道技術領域,具體涉及一種基于FC交換網絡的全網遠程更新方法。
背景技術
FC-AE作為一種新型的光纖通道技術,具有高帶寬、低延時、高可靠性、高抗干擾性的特點,在航海航空航天等高可靠領域有了較多的使用,目前符合FA-AE-ASM協議的FC網絡已作為主干通信網絡。
在航海航空航天等應用環境中,FC節點設備或交換設備均固定安裝在集成設備架內,拆卸及其不容易,當需要進行軟件固件更新時,則必須對設備拆卸,開蓋等操作,這一過程往往會不可避免的對系統造成不可逆的破壞,降低系統的抗震性能及使用壽命。本發明提出了一種基于FC交換網絡的遠程更新方法。
發明內容
針對以上問題,為了保證在不破壞網絡設備結構性能的前提下完成全網絡的軟件固件更新,本發明的目的在于提供一種在不對每個設備進行開艙的條件下通過光纖網絡實現對FC網絡下所有設備的軟件固件更新、增加網絡更新的方便靈活性的基于FC交換網絡的全網遠程升級方法。
本發明的目的是通過以下的技術方案來實現的,本發明提供一種基于FC交換網絡的全網遠程升級方法,通過FC固件更新裝置對FC交換網絡中的目的FC節點設備進行更新;
FC固件更新裝置包括上位機、FPGA芯片、光電收發器;
上位機:將固件二進制數據編碼為符合FC-AE-ASM協議的FC幀通過PC機的PCIe接口下發給FPGA芯片,FPGA芯片收到該FC幀后通過serdes完成并串轉換,通過光電收發器實現電光轉換后接入FC網絡中;
FPGA芯片:用于實現FC數據的發送和解析、并通過PCIe接口實現與上位機的數據交互;
光電收發器:用于實現光電之間的轉換,光電收發器通過光纖與FC交換網絡中的任意一個FC交換機相連接,實現不開蓋接入;
FC固件更新裝置通過光電收發器將包含固件二進制數據的FC幀下發至FC交換機,由FC交換機識別目的ID依據轉發路由轉發至目的固件更新節點,亦可實現自身的固件更新;上位機在遠程更新前需要向各目的FC節點設備發送秘鑰信息以便登錄打開各目的FC節點設備的更新功能,上位機在收到各目的FC節點設備的固件更新功能開啟返回包后開始進行固件信息的發送;各目的FC節點設備的FPGA芯片在收到與自身匹配的秘鑰信息后,打開遠程更新功能,開始接收固件二進制數據,各目的FC節點設備的FPGA芯片根據收到的FC幀進行固件二進制數據提取并通過配置接口將固件二進制數據寫入到Flash Memory的更新位流區域(Updata Bitstream)中,各目的FC節點設備的FPGA芯片可以通過內部ICAP命令從Flash加載更新后的固件信息,從而完成更新。
優選的,FPGA芯片包括PCIe2.0接口模塊,DMA接口模塊,FC數據處理模塊;
PCIe2.0接口模塊實現PCIe2.0協議的物理層到數據鏈路層再到事務層的信號轉換;
DMA接口模塊:實現PCIe通信協議中的DMA控制器,包含中斷產生、寄存器讀寫以及memory讀寫的PCIe事務層功能;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于中航光電科技股份有限公司,未經中航光電科技股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/202011562851.7/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種滌綸面料的染色工藝
- 下一篇:一種具有多點檢測功能的有水傳感器組件





